This summer, PBR Ohio rolled out our initial trial with the Rapsodo 2.0 units.
Players that elected to become a part of the Rapsodo system were able to view their results from summer events.
The Rapsodo Hitting Unit 2.0 provides instant data for exit velocity, launch angle, direction, spin axis and more. This summer, the PBR Ohio staff utilized this technology during batting practice sessions.

As we all know, baseball has always been a numbers game and with the rise of pitching velocity, home runs and strikeouts, many other numbers have been created to help scouts, front office executives and managers create advantages on the baseball diamond.
Two metrics that help measure different aspects of baseball are exit velocity and spin rate. In this article we are going to be talking about exit velocity, to read about spin rates, click here.
The highest exit velocity of 2019 was Giancarlo Stanton on March 8th, with an exit velo of 120.6 mph. The were nine instances where a guy had 118+ exit velocity with those names being Vladimir Guerrero Jr., 3x, Giancarlo Stanton 2x, Gary Sanchez, Pete Alonso, Aristides Aquino and Aaron Judge.
